On a budget, but want to finally upgrade the 510 to disc all the way around. I am looking at doing the standard 280zx brakes (strut setup, etc.) and the Maxima/200sx brakes in the rear with Compressions brackets.

 

Right now I have a set of 13" wheels, which almost certainly won't work. I am considering two wheels right now that seem to come up often on craigslist:

 

15" 280zx:

Datsun-240z-260z-280z-280zx-Turbo-Swastika-Wheels-for-sale_150632422263.jpg

 

14" 6 point:

14--81-82-83-Nissan-Datsun-280ZX-OEM-Alloy-Wheel-Rim-for-sale_360201224664.jpg

 

Does anyone know for certain that either of these two will work without interference problems? I just don't want to waste money right now. Thanks

make sure and get the lug nut's.

+1 The lugnuts are meant to fit the wheels perfectly.

 

The wheels you show are, as previously stated, 280ZX wheels, and will fit with no problems. The 14" 200SX wheels I am running required a 1/4" spacer to work on the front, and were good to go on the back...same setup you are planning with the 280ZX front brakes and the Maxima/200SX swap on the rear with Compression's brackets.
